HK Electric reveals plan to build 600-hectare wind farm, consisting of between 13 and 19 wind turbines, about 4km southwest off Lamma Island. Hong Kong could get its first offshore wind farm in 2027, with the aim of providing carbon-free electricity to up to 120,000 families, after a power company. . The Hongkong Electric Company Ltd (hereinafter referred to as HK Electric), is proposing the development of an offshore wind farm in the Hong Kong SAR. A public-private partnership in South Sudan has launched the country's first major solar power plant and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) in the capital Juba, where it is expected to provide electricity to thousands of homes. . South Sudan has taken a transformative step toward sustainable energy by launching its first solar power plant. Built by Egypt's Elsewedy Electric, the 20-megawatt power plant is located in Nesitu, Central Equatoria State, just 30 kilometers from the capital, Juba. It has been developed in multiple phases. Oudomxay Province on 13 December officially inaugurated a 1,000-megawatt solar power project, marking one of Laos' largest renewable energy developments to date. The facility was developed by CGN Energy Technology (Laos) Co. in partnership with the Lao government. This landmark initiative represents a major boost to the region's green energy capacity and underscores the growing momentum behind utility-scale solar. . The Harava Solar Power Station is a 20 megawatts (27,000 hp) solar power plant under construction in Zimbabwe.
